Chrome’s “Enhanced Ad Privacy” quietly tracks your browsing to personalize ads. Here's how to find the hidden settings and turn it off.
Google has been gradually rolling out Chrome's "Enhanced Ad Privacy." Unless switched off, it allows websites and Google to target users with ads tailored to their exact online activities and interests using their internet history in the interests of Google's advertising profits.
A pop-up announcing this functionality has gradually appeared for users since the release of Chrome 115, indicating that you've been automatically opted in.
